Feast day: September 26
Sts. Cosmas & Damian
Twin brothers, physicians in Syria, who treated the sick without ever taking payment and were martyred together in the persecution of Diocletian.
Called 'the moneyless ones' for treating patients free of charge, they are named in the Roman Canon of the Mass and are patrons of doctors and pharmacists.
